Located in the vibrant city of Auckland, New Zealand, Whitecliffe College of Fashion and Sustainability has been shaping creative talent since 1982. The Whitecliffe School of Fashion and Sustainability offers comprehensive programmes in Fashion and Jewellery, from certificates and diplomas through to degree-level study. Known for its strong industry connections and focus on sustainable practices, the college provides excellent career prospects in the global fashion scene. Whitecliffe Fashion and Sustainability gives students practical opportunities to grow as designers, makers and creative professionals.

Academic Opportunities

Students can move through a pathway that includes:

  • Certificate in Fashion
  • Certificate in Apparel + Fashion Technology
  • Diploma in Fashion
  • Bachelor of Sustainable Fashion Design
  • Certificate in Jewellery
  • Bachelor of Jewellery Design + Technology
  • Part-time jewellery study

That pathway structure means students can start at the right level and keep building.

Creative Opportunities

The biggest opportunity is to make real work. Students develop garments, jewellery, collections and concept-driven projects that can become portfolio pieces or showcase items.

Whitecliffe also gives students access to runway and industry projects, which is valuable because creative industries often want evidence of skill and presentation, not just grades.

Industry Opportunities

The division promotes industry connections, internships and fashion show participation. Whitecliffe is also the official education partner of New Zealand Fashion Week, which gives the fashion side of the college extra visibility.
